The hotel is situated in the Cyclades group of islands and views over the sandy beach which has some of the cleanest seawater in the world. Mykonos is famous for its superb landscapes, its white washed buildings, its windmills, small churches and picturesque harbours.
The hotel is built in traditional Aegean style and decorated by acclaimed interior designers, being one of its main attractions the proximity of the pulsating nightlife of the Mediterranean's most stylish island. The bungalow-style accommodation is surrounded by beautiful gardens.
